Key Features of Proxies
Proxies serve as intermediaries between devices and the internet, altering users’ traffic to perform their functions. Here are some of the key features of proxies:

Geo-location masking: A proxy can allow an internet user to appear to be connecting from another location. This enables users to access geo-restricted content and avoid digital censorship. By changing IP addresses and locations, proxies also help provide anonymity.
Access control: Just as a proxy server can grant access to certain restricted content, it can also take away access. This feature is useful for companies looking to control the activity of their workers during office hours, or parents looking to control what their children do on the internet.
Encryption: While not all proxies offer encryption, some paid proxy servers do. They encrypt the internet traffic of their users to provide an extra layer of protection.
Caching of web pages: Web proxies can cache frequently visited web pages, allowing them to load said pages faster on subsequent visits.
How Proxies Enhance Online Security and Privacy
Anonymity and security are two of the benefits of using paid proxy servers. Here are the specific ways that these servers ensure these benefits:

Prevention of tracking: Websites and advertisers can monitor online activity using digital tracking methods like cookies, tracking pixels, fingerprinting, etc. Proxies stump the trackers by facilitating connection via different IPs and keep your preferences and data private.
Security over public networks: Public networks pose cybersecurity risks. Eavesdroppers and trackers can intercept data transmissions via the network. Paid proxy servers prevent this through their encryption capabilities.
Rotating proxies: Web proxies provide security and privacy by allowing users to mask their IPs. However, certain resource-intensive tasks like scraping may still predispose these IP addresses to bans. Paid proxy servers that offer automated rotating proxies help avoid the problem of IP bans.
